Ero peilausten ja replikointien välillä

avainero peilausten ja replikointien välillä on se peilaus tapahtuu tietokannassa, kun taas replikointi tapahtuu tieto- ja tietokantaobjekteissa. Toinen tärkeä ero peilausten ja replikointien välillä on, että peilaus ei tue hajautettua ympäristöä, mutta replikointi tukee hajautettua tietokantaympäristöä.

Peilaus ja toisintaminen ovat DBMS: ssä kaksi tekniikkaa, joka parantaa tietojen saatavuutta ja luotettavuutta. Peilaus sisältää tarpeettomia kopioita tietokannasta, kun taas replikointi sisältää tietojen ja tietokantaobjektien, kuten taulukkojen näkymien, kopioimisen..

SISÄLLYS

1. Yleiskatsaus ja keskeiset erot
2. Mikä on peilaus
3. Mikä on kopiointi
4. Vertailu rinnakkain - peilaus ja replikointi taulukkomuodossa
5. Yhteenveto

Mikä on peilaus?

Tietokannan peilaus tarkoittaa koneeseen tai palvelimeen tallennetun tietokannan kopioimista toiselle palvelimelle. Alkuperäinen tietokanta on päätietokanta. Kopioitu tietokanta on peilitietokanta. Järjestelmä kopioi kaikki päämiehen sisältöön tehdyt muutokset peiliin. Toisin sanoen pääpalvelin siirtää tapahtumalokin päivitykset automaattisesti peilipalvelintietokantaan. Jos tapahtuu vika, järjestelmä voi palauttaa tiedot kopioimalla tietokannasta toiseen. Siksi, jos tapahtuu vika, peilitietokanta alkaa toimia samalla tavalla kuin päätietokanta.

Kuva 01: DBMS

Lisäksi tietokannan peilaus on kallista ja toistuvat päivitykset voivat lisätä viivettä ja hidastaa suorituskykyä. Yleensä palvelimen epäonnistuminen voi aiheuttaa tietojen menetyksiä, mutta tietojen peilaus on parempi ratkaisu tämän ongelman ratkaisemiseksi.

Mikä on kopiointi?

Datan replikointi on usein tietojen ja tietoobjektien kopiointia tietokannasta toiseen tietokantaan. Yleensä julkaisija on palvelin, joka tarjoaa tiedot toisintamista varten muille palvelimille. Palvelin, joka vastaanottaa kopioidut tiedot julkaisijalta, on tilaaja.

Tietokannan replikaatioita on kolmen tyyppisiä. Ne ovat tilannekuva, sulautuva ja tapahtumatoisto. Ensinnäkin, tilannekuvan kopioinnissa palvelimen tiedot kopioidaan toisen palvelimen tietokantaan tai saman palvelimen toiseen tietokantaan. Toiseksi replikoinnin yhdistämisessä useiden tietokantojen tiedot yhdistyvät yhdeksi tietokannaksi. Kolmanneksi, kaupallisessa toisinnassa käyttäjät aluksi saavat täydellisen kopion tiedoista ja sitten jatkuvia päivityksiä datan muuttuessa.

Kaiken kaikkiaan tietokannan replikointi tarjoaa hajautetun tietokantaympäristön, joka auttaa käyttäjiä pääsemään tehtäviinsä liittyviin tietoihin. Yksi yleinen tietokanta, joka tarjoaa tietokannan peilaus- ja toisinnustoiminnot, on MSSQL Server.

Mikä on ero peilausten ja replikointien välillä?

Peilaus on prosessi, jolla luodaan ja pidetään yllä tietokannan tarpeettomia kopioita. Toisaalta replikointi on prosessi, jolla datamuutoksia kopioidaan jatkuvasti tietokannasta toiseen. Peilaus suoritetaan tietokannassa, kun taas replikointi suoritetaan sekä tieto- että tietokantaobjekteille.

Peilattu tietokanta on toisella koneella. Päinvastoin, replikaatiotiedot ja tietoobjektit sijaitsevat toisessa tietokannassa. Huolestuneena jaetun tietokannan tukemisesta peilaus ei tue hajautettua ympäristöä. Toisinnus tukee kuitenkin hajautettua tietokantaympäristöä. Kaiken kaikkiaan peilaamista pidetään kalliina verrattuna kopiointiin, mikä on halvempaa.

Yhteenveto - peilaus vs replikaatio

Peilaus ja replikointi ovat kaksi tekniikkaa, jotka auttavat parantamaan tietojen saatavuutta ja luotettavuutta DBMS-järjestelmässä. Ero peilausten ja replikointien välillä on, että peilaus tapahtuu tietokannassa, kun taas replikointi tapahtuu tieto- ja tietokantaobjekteissa.

Viite:

1.PrasadBadana. Tietokannan peilaustunti 13.5, PrasadBadana, 19. syyskuuta 2012. Saatavilla täältä
2. “Mikä on tietokannan replikointi? - Määritelmä sivustolta WhatIs.com. ” SearchSQLServer. Saatavilla täältä
3. “Mikä on tietokannan peilaus? - Määritelmä sivustolta WhatIs.com. ” WhatIs.com. Saatavilla täältä
4.SQL Server DBA -opetusohjelma 99-Mikä on replikointi, replikaatiotyypit ja milloin niitä käytetään, TechBrothersIT, 1. tammikuuta 2015. Saatavilla täältä

Kuvan kohteliaisuus:

1. 'Tietokannan hallinta', kirjoittanut Nick Youngson (CC BY-SA 3.0) Alpha Stock Images -sivuston kautta